I built three rifles using the Fajen Legacy stock. I have huge (XXXL) hands and the stock works perfectly for me. Sorry, I couldn't say how a smaller person would fit it.
I especially like the adjustable cheek piece so I can adjust the height based upon the scope position. I've never shot a 10-22 that fit me until I bought that stock. The butt pad is adjustable for length, angle and height, too.
Another observation is that most of the hoard of 10-22 aftermarket stocks are made like toys. The Legacy stock is more related to a serious target stock.
The stock works with the 10-22 non floated type of mount. In the 10-22, the barrel rests on the forward end of the stock. The .920" diameter barrel is so massive that I never felt that floating it was necessary.
On my last Legacy, the stock bolt mounting hole didn't line up well. A few careful minutes with a Dremel will fix that. Midway has that information in an online post authored by me.
The Legacy stock has been on sale for as little as $80 at Cabelas or Midway. Watch the sales and the stock can be had for a bargain price.
